Not My Style

When I heard that we were going to have to write a blog for this class I immediately was disappointed. Blogging isn't my kind of thing and I am almost kind of against it. To me, Twitter, blogging, and other things like them are just ways for people to gain self approval. They use the internet to branch out to people all over the world where at least one person will agree with what they are saying. Much of what people are saying on Twitter and blogs fall under a "Who cares" category, but when they see their followers growing they feel more important. The attention is truly what they seek and the internet is the only place they can find it. Personally I keep my opinion to myself most of the time unless it is an issue that I feel strongly about. In this situation I would rather debate with the person face to face than hide behind a post on the internet. Blogs tend to shield the poster from a true debate if they have enough loyal readers. If a person were to comment arguing an opposite side many comments would follow from loyal readers trying to disprove the person arguing. This isn't the case all the time, but I have seen it happen more often than not. Even after writing these blogs I still feel the same way that I did at the beginning. It's still a medium where people can try to gain the approval from others when they can't get it in the real world.
